Apex Legends may have for the long🔯-awaited Nintendo Switch version in its latest YouTube video. Although it's not listed in the , both the Japanese and Danish versions mentioned a Switch release date of February 2 – which also🥀 happens to be the start of Season 8.

The description for both these videos has since been changed, removing any mention of Nintendo Switch. Still, February 2 seems like as good a time as any to release Apex Legends on the hybrid console. Not only is it the starꩲt of a new season, but it's also just a few days after its second anniversary on February 4. What better way to celebrate than by bringing the popular battle royale to a new set of🧸 players?

The video in question is titled, "🌟Stories from the Outlands - 'Good as Gold.'" Its English description reads as fo☂llows:

"Some friends support your dreams, others have trouble letting♒ go. Journey to Salvo and see if🍨 Fuse makes it to the Apex Games in one piece."

It then goes on to list all available consoles along with a link to learn more about Season 8. On the Japanese and Danish versions, this also included text that said, "And on February 2nd, it will be pos🐓sible to play on Switch at the same time as the start of Season 8!"

Apex Legends is definitely come to Switch, but don't put too much stock into February 2 as its official release date. Until Respawn comes out and confirms the information, it's best not to get your h💛opes up. Still, we can't help but be excited about the news. Apex Legends was slated to launch on Switch before thꦬe start of Season 7, although it was delayed due to the challenges of working during a pandemic.

Misprint or not, we're likely to see Apex Legends land on the hybrid console sometime in 2021. When i🍷t does arrive, we should s𝓀ee full feature parity with all other versions of the game – including cross-platform play.
